2019 FIFOG Awards

2019 FIFOG AWARD WINNERS

 

Geneva, the 4th of May

The award ceremony of the 14th edition of the Geneva International Oriental Film Festival was held on May the 4th in a festive atmosphere thanks to various artistic interludes: dances, humor and a fashion show. On this occasion, the juries of the feature, short film, documentary, critic and school competitions made their respective prize lists public. The evening was prolonged with the screening of Ken Scott's L'Extraordinaire voyage du fakir", in the presence of actor Abel Jafri and Executive Producer Yamina Belarbi.

FIFOG continues in Geneva and its surroundings

The festival also takes place on Sunday with multiple screenings in the presence of several guests. On Sunday, the public can still enjoy movies with an oriental cinema-brunch. The audience will also have the opportunity to participate in two debates on the rights of LGBT communities in the East and on dialogue between Palestinians and settlers in Israel. After the weekend, the FIFOG will invest several shelters for asylum seekers located in the Geneva area.

Awards

1. FEATURE-LENGTH AWARDS

The jury of the feature film competition is composed of Tassadit Mandi (actress), Juanita Wilson (director), Nadia Kaci (actress), Mohammed Belghouat (festival director), Nejib Belhassen (actor) and Laurent Nègre (director).

The winner of the GOLDEN FIFOG Award is DRESSAGE by Pooya Badkoobeh (Iran)

The winner of the SILVER FIFOG Award is FATWA by Mahmoud ben Mahmoud (Tunisia)

The Special Mention has been awarded to the film A GENOUX LES GARS by Antoine Desrosières (France)

2. CRITICS AWARDS

The jury of the Critics' Prize is composed of journalists Catherine Fiankan-Bokonga, Dorra Megdiche and Emmanuel Deonna.

The winner of the GOLDEN FIFOG Award is PHOTOCOPY by Tamer Ashry (Egypt)

The Special Mention has been awarded to the film L'HOMME ET LA TOMBE by Joud Saïd (Syria)

3. DOCUMENTARIES AWARDS

The documentary prize jury is composed of Annemiek Van Gorp (producer), Mahmoud Jemni (director) and René Goosens (producer).

The winner of the GOLDEN FIFOG Award is AU TEMPS OU LES ARABES DANSAIENT by Jawad Rhalib (Belgium)

The winner of the SILVER FIFOG Award is RESTER VIVANTS by Pauline Beugnies (Belgium)

The Special Mention is awarded to the documentaries M by Yolande Zauberman (France) and WE COULD BE HEROES by Hind Bensari (Morocco, Tunisia)

4. SHORT FILMS AWARDS

The jury of the short film competition is composed of Anaëlle Morf (director), actor Hakim (actor and director) and director Traïdia and Mouloud Zedek (composer and singer).

The winner of the GOLDEN FIFOG Award is GAUCHE DROITE by Moutii Dridi (Tunisia)

The winner of the SILVER FIFOG Award is HEVI by Mohammed Shaikhow (Syria, France, Qatar)

The Special Mention is awarded to the film THE SNAIL by Mohammed Towrivarian (Iran)

5. SCHOOL COMPETITIONS

SCHOOL COMPETITION - ECG HENRY-DUNANT

The jury of the school competition for short films is composed of several classes at the Henry Dunant School of General Culture

The winner of the GOLDEN FIFOG Award is THE CORD by Al Laith Hajjo (Syria)

SCHOOL COMPETITION - INTEGRATED HOME CLASS

The jury of the school competition for short films is composed of several migrants in the integration class in the Geneva school.

The winner of the GOLDEN FIFOG Award is YARA by Sean Wirz (Switzerland)

SCHOOL COMPETITION ECG ELLA MAILLART

The jury of the school competition for short films is composed of several classes at the Ella Maillart School of General Education

The winner of the GOLDEN FIFOG Award is BONOBO by Zoel Aeschbacher (Switzerland)

FIFOG 2019 in numbers

  • 83 movies to celebrate "The Praise of difference" : 16 movies about childhood, 12 movies about emigration, 12 movies about social disparities, 8 movies on women and their integration in society, 3 movies on disability, 4 movies on elderly, 6 movies on religion & society, 2 movies about the LGBT community and many movies about freedom...
  • 6 women juries, 9 men juries
  • 34 movies in competition : 8 documentaries, 13 short movies, 7 features, 6 movies competing for the Critic's Award
  • Opening movie : Good Morning from Bahij Hojeij (Lebanon)
  • Closing movie : L'Extraordinaire voyage du fakir from Ken Scott (France, Belgium, India) in the presence of executive director Yamina Belarbi and actor Abel Jafri
  • 3 categories : 20 documentaries, 33 features and 30 shorts
  • 4 discussions : "What is the impact of the Arab Spring on artistic creation?", "Which rights for LGBT people in Maghreb?", "Where is Algeria going?" and "Might the dialogue between Palestinians and settlers be possible?"
  • 1 movie with Nadia Kaci, 1 with Tassadit Mandi and 1 with Abel Jafri
  • 25 events sites
  • Municipal partners : Geneva, Carouge, Grand-Saconnex, Meinier, Presinge, Vernier
  • 31 countries : Afghanistan, Algeria, Germany, Belgium, Egypt, United States, France, Finland, Greece, Holland, Iraq, Iran, Lebanon, Morocco, Palestine, Qatar, Czech Republic, Tunisia, Turkey, Switzerland, Vietnam, Thailand, Oman, Israel, Syria, Portugal, Kenya, Canada, United Arab Emirates, Bahrain
  • 80 guests and speakers from the West and the East
  • 4 competitions with 4 juries : Official Competition, Critic Competition, Short movies Competition and Documentary competition
  • 3 school competitions (ECG Henry-Dunant et ECG Ella Maillart, integration class of Lissignol)
  • More than 200 partners
